可指示的行为:允许模型之间进行通信的宝石

时间:2024-02-21 21:50:56
【文件属性】:

文件名称:可指示的行为:允许模型之间进行通信的宝石

文件大小:33KB

文件格式:ZIP

更新时间:2024-02-21 21:50:56

ruby rails inbox messaging conversation

ActsAsMessageable 作为消息传递的行为允许模型之间的通信。 用法 要使用它,请将其添加到您的Gemfile中: 导轨> = 3 gem 'acts-as-messageable' 滑轨2 使用此感谢 gem 'acts-as-messageable' , :git => 'git://github.com/openfirmware/acts-as-messageable.git' , :branch => 'rails2.3.11_compatible' 安装后 rails g acts_as_messageable:migration [messages] [--uuid] rake db:migrate 您需要运行迁移生成器以在数据库中创建表。 您可以使用acts_as_messageable:migration生成器执行此操作。 默认表名是messages ,您可以传递表名和uuid选项来启用uuid支持(默认情况下禁用)。 如果您的用户主键是uuid类型,则需要UUID支持。 创建不带uuid支持的


【文件预览】:
acts-as-messageable-master
----.gitignore(98B)
----Dockerfile(219B)
----.rspec(11B)
----gemfiles()
--------rails_master.gemfile(508B)
--------rails_5.2.gemfile(427B)
--------rails_4.2.gemfile(441B)
--------rails_3.2.gemfile(430B)
--------rails_6.0.gemfile(415B)
----.dockerignore(5B)
----.travis.yml(1KB)
----.rubocop.yml(370B)
----docker-compose.yml(2KB)
----spec()
--------support()
--------acts_as_messageable_spec.rb(12KB)
--------spec_helper.rb(2KB)
--------migrations_spec.rb(2KB)
--------group_messages_spec.rb(1KB)
--------custom_class_spec.rb(1KB)
--------custom_required_spec.rb(2KB)
----README.md(8KB)
----.rubocop_todo.yml(1KB)
----.coveralls.yml(0B)
----VERSION(5B)
----lib()
--------generators()
--------acts_as_messageable.rb(601B)
--------acts-as-messageable.rb(61B)
--------acts_as_messageable()
----Appraisals(1KB)
----Gemfile(339B)
----MIT-LICENSE(1KB)
----Rakefile(859B)
----acts-as-messageable.gemspec(4KB)
----Gemfile.lock(4KB)

网友评论